Question:
is bearing kit #BK2-100 the standard O.E.M. bearings for this rv ?
asked by: Ted S
Helpful Expert Reply:
Trailer makers don't maintain specs on smaller parts like the bearings used in the hubs they install on their trailers but it is easy to find the right replacement bearings by pulling one hub and removing its bearings to find their part numbers. The photo I linked for you shows the usual appearance of bearing part numbers.
Another way to go is to match the bearings to the axle's weight rating. This weight rating should be included in your trailer documentation or you can sometimes find it on the sticker right on the axle itself. If you can find the axle rating you can then refer to the linked article that lists the most common bearings used for each axle weight rating. In 2002 Coachmen offered 7 different models in the Catalina Series and their weights varied quite a bit. This means the trailer could potentially have 3500-lb or 4400-lb axles.
A 3500-lb axle most often uses bearings # L68149 and # L44649 and these are included in kit # BK2-100, the item you referenced.
